Why JBL Live Headphones and Earbuds Fail
Despite JBL's robust build quality, mechanical and electrical components naturally encounter failure points under real-world conditions. Over-ear models frequently suffer from structural stress along the headband extension tracks and swivel hinges, where repeated flexing eventually cracks the molded plastic housing or severs the fine copper wire ribbon passing through the pivot joint. True wireless earbuds face intense exposure to body oils, sweat, and earwax, which can clog acoustic meshes, corrode microscopic charging contacts inside the stem, or degrade microphone membranes. Additionally, lithium-ion and lithium-polymer batteries lose chemical capacity after several hundred charge cycles, resulting in short playtime, unpredictable power shutoffs, or swelling that dislodges internal circuit boards.
Common JBL Live Repair Procedures
At LML Repair, we encounter several primary repair types across the JBL Live family. Battery replacement is among the most frequent services for both over-ear headphones and true wireless earbuds. Over-ear models require careful removal of the ear cushions and baffle plates to desolder and swap the internal lithium pack safely. Earbud battery swaps involve opening ultrasonic or adhesive seals, extracting small coin-cell batteries, and micro-soldering microscopic terminals without damaging adjacent Bluetooth chips.
Headband and hinge repairs address cracked plastic yokes, loose swivel joints, or detached headband cushions on over-ear models like the Live 660NC. Restoring structural integrity often requires replacing entire joint assemblies or reinforcing internal metal sliders. Charging case repair focuses on true wireless models whose case ports, wireless charging coils, or internal contact spring pins become bent, worn, or shorted by debris.
Driver replacement becomes necessary when a speaker unit develops severe distortion, buzzing, low output volume, or total silence caused by a blown voice coil or torn diaphragm. Microphone repairs resolve complaints where callers cannot hear the user, often caused by clogged ambient mic ports, corroded digital MEMS microphones, or damaged flex cables within the ANC system. Cable repair covers both the internal wiring across headphone bands and external wired backup cables.
Model-Matching and Sourcing Parts Correctly
Precision is paramount when sourcing replacement parts for JBL Live hardware. Installing a driver with incorrect impedance can unbalance internal amplifiers and degrade audio clarity or ANC performance. Replacing earbud batteries requires exact millimetric dimensions and voltage matches to ensure safe charging within the original battery management system. DIY Repair vs Professional Service
While handy DIY enthusiasts can follow detailed teardown guides for simple tasks like pad replacements or basic cable checks, servicing modern noise-canceling headphones and compact TWS earbuds presents notable technical challenges. Compact earbuds are held together by tight adhesive seals and feature tiny ribbon cables that tear easily under improper pressure. Using excessive heat during teardown can warp thin plastic shells or damage nearby lithium batteries. Furthermore, micro-soldering MEMS microphones or delicate battery contacts requires temperature-controlled soldering irons, precision magnification, and steady hands. How to Select Your Model and Start a Repair
To ensure you receive the correct diagnostic assessment and parts, begin by locating the specific model name printed on your JBL device. On over-ear headphones, the model number is usually stamped on the inside of the headband slider or under the removable ear cushion. For true wireless earbuds, check the text printed on the inside lid or underside of the charging case, or verify the product name listed in the JBL Headphones smartphone application settings.
